How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Psychology Teacher Opportunity – Join a Thriving Secondary School in Bushey!

    Location: Bushey, Hertfordshire
    Contract: Full-Time
    Start Date: September 2026
    Salary: M1–UPS3 (£34,398–£52,490)

    Are you a passionate and dedicated Psychology Teacher looking for your next opportunity? Supply Desk is seeking an enthusiastic teacher to join a welcoming and ambitious secondary school in Bushey.

    This is an exciting full-time opportunity to teach Psychology in a supportive department, inspiring students and helping them develop a deeper understanding of human behaviour while achieving their full academic potential. The role is initially until Christmas 2026, with the opportunity to become temp-to-perm for the right candidate.

    About the Role

    As a Psychology Teacher, you will:

    Deliver engaging and thought-provoking Psychology lessons, primarily at Key Stage 5.
    Plan and deliver lessons in line with departmental schemes of work and examination board specifications.
    Monitor, assess and support student progress, providing clear and constructive feedback.
    Mark and assess students' work accurately and in a timely manner.
    Create a positive, inclusive and stimulating learning environment that encourages curiosity and independent thinking.
    Differentiate learning to meet the needs of all students, enabling every learner to succeed.
    Work collaboratively with colleagues to maintain high standards of teaching and learning.
    Contribute to the wider life of the school and support departmental enrichment opportunities where appropriate.

    About the School

    A welcoming and inclusive secondary school with a strong commitment to academic excellence and student wellbeing.
    A supportive senior leadership team that values staff development and professional growth.
    A collaborative and forward-thinking environment where both staff and students are encouraged to thrive.
    Well-resourced classrooms and excellent facilities to support outstanding teaching and learning.
    A positive school culture that celebrates achievement, ambition and respect.

    What We're Looking For

    Qualified Teacher Status (QTS) is essential.
    Experience teaching Psychology at secondary level, ideally including A Level.
    Strong subject knowledge and a passion for inspiring young people.
    Excellent classroom management and communication skills.
    A collaborative, adaptable and proactive approach to teaching.
    The ability to motivate and challenge students to achieve their full potential.
    A commitment to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people.
